Employment Statistics
4,122 residents are over the age of 16 and 2,731 people are in labor force. Among them, 2,731 people are in civilian labor force and 0 are in armed labor force. 2,539 people are employed and the unemployment rate is 7.00%.

Average Income and Health Insurance
The average household income is $53,605 for the 2,149 households in Umatilla School District 6 area, Oregon. The average income of a single worker is $26,889. 5,526 people have a health insurance and the health insurance coverage rate is 91.31%.
Housing
There are 2,335 housing units in Umatilla School District 6 area, Oregon with 2,149 units (92.03%) occupied. 1,348 houses (62.73%) are occupied by owner and 801 houses (37.27%) are rented. The average housing value is $147,700 and the average rental cost is $717. 67 houses (2.87%) were newly built in 2014 or later and 260 houses (11.13%) were built in 1949 or earlier.
Demographic
A total of 6,052 people lives in Umatilla School District 6 area, Oregon with 3,208 male and 2,844 female. The males to female ratio is 53.01 to 46.99. The tables below describes the population by gender, age, and race.
